What is Injective Protocol?

Injective Protocol (INJ) is a decentralized exchange protocol optimized for cross-chain DeFi trading. Injective supports spot markets, perpetual swaps, futures, and options trading with zero gas fees and near-instant execution on its own Layer 1 chain. Built using Cosmos SDK with IBC connectivity, Injective can interact with assets across multiple blockchains. INJ is used for governance, staking, and a deflationary burn mechanism. The protocol has attracted significant institutional and retail interest. What is VeChain?

VeChain (VET) is a blockchain platform purpose-built for enterprise supply chain management and business processes. VeChain enables companies to track products from manufacturing to retail, ensuring authenticity and reducing counterfeiting. Major corporations including Walmart China, BMW, and LVMH use VeChain for supply chain verification. The network uses a dual-token system: VET for transactions and VTHO for gas fees. VeChain's real-world enterprise adoption sets it apart from many other blockchain projects.
